inform vs explain - WordReference Forums

When you use explain and an indirect object [i.o.], you need to use explain to vs. just explain. Notice the difference when I use explain in this example as a direct object: I explain the book [direct object]. You would not say: I explain the girl/her students[direct object—it is a very, very rare occasion that you would ever use it in that way].

Inform vs Explaining - What's the difference? - WikiDiff

As verbs the difference between inform and explaining is that inform is (archaic|transitive) to instruct, train (usually in matters of knowledge) while explaining is . As an adjective inform is without regular form; shapeless; ugly; deformed. As a noun explaining is explanation.
